Description
Indulge in these savory Beef and Cheese Butter Swim Biscuits that are perfect for a cozy meal. A buttery biscuit base packed with flavorful ground beef and cheddar cheese, baked to golden perfection.
Ingredients
Scale
Dry Ingredients:
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 tablespoon baking powder
- 1 tablespoon granulated sugar
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
Additional Ingredients:
- 1 1/2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 pound ground beef
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 1/2 cups buttermilk
- 1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ted
Instructions
- Preheat the oven: Preheat the oven to 450°F (230°C).
- Cook the ground beef: In a skillet over medium heat, cook the ground beef until browned. Season with garlic powder, onion powder, and black pepper. Drain excess grease and set aside.
- Prepare the biscuit dough: In a large bowl, combine flour, baking powder, sugar, and salt. Add cheddar cheese and buttermilk. Fold in the cooked ground beef.
- Bake: Pour melted butter into a baking dish. Spoon biscuit dough over the butter. Bake for 25–28 minutes until golden brown. Let cool before serving.
Notes
- For extra flavor, try a mix of cheddar and pepper jack cheese.
- Best served warm; reheat in oven or microwave.
- Customize with jalapeños or green onions for a unique twist.
